#ac4392 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ac4392 is composed of 67.5% red, 26.3%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61% magenta, 15.1%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 314.9 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 46.9%. #ac4392 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ff86ff with #590025.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#ac4392 color description : Dark moderate magenta.

#ac4392 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ac4392 has RGB values of R:172, G:67,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.15,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11289490.

Shades and Tints of #ac4392

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ac4392

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e717b is the less saturated color, while #ec03b2 is the most saturated one.
